I am building a 86 atc 250r for trails. It will have a pump gas ported 265 topend ported bottom to mid range,cr 250 ignition, vf3 reeds and a 38mm carb I was wondering what was the best exhaust to run with this setup
Title: What exhaust
Post by: kb250r on June 12, 2014, 06:31:51 PM
You really only have 3 options fmf,esr atc5,or pt hi rev...you can get a used fmf for a good price on ebay...could run great for you application...

Title: What exhaust
Post by: The_Steve_Man on June 12, 2014, 07:25:23 PM
Everbody that has esr says they like it. I have a CT and it is all midrange.  Works great on the track.  The FMF is a low end pipe.  I put one on mine and I had tons of bottom end but didnt have the power I did with the ct.
Title: What exhaust
Post by: JesseA420 on June 13, 2014, 10:07:42 AM
the atc5 pipe is a good midrange pipe also, not the greatest for overrev tho.
